Re: VGA-out not working any longer on old TiBook 400



Percy Zahl <pzahl@bluewin.ch> wrote:

Hi,

> I've a bunch of questions about the m3mirror/vga-out and XFree with the
> current ppc-kernel on an old TiBook 400:
>
> Since a kernel update from 2.4.19 to 2.4.20 and now to 2.4.23 I cannot
> use the VGA output any longer, I can switch it on/off (using m3mirror),
> but the signal produces a funny colorfull but almost random pixelized
> CRT  image, the LCD image is uneffected and OK. 

According to what BenH told me :

This is due to a change in prom_init.c ; now OF is asked to open all
displays.

Backing out the change should be enough (haven't tried yet), otherwise
you can revert to 2.4.20 for your presentations (what I'm doing atm),
or fix aty128fb.c (or XFree) to implement a real dual-head
support... The radeonfb code should help in this area.
